Hogyan kell használni jdate

bevezetés

JDate egy segítő osztály hosszabbították PHP DateTime osztály, amely lehetővé teszi a fejlesztők számára, hogy kezelje dátumformázási hatékonyabban. Az osztály lehetővé teszi a fejlesztők méret időpontját olvasható húrok, MySQL interakció, UNIX timestamp számítás, és azt is előírja segítő módszereket dolgoznak a különböző időzónák.

használata JDate

Egy példányának létrehozása JDate

Minden segítő módszer igényel egy másolatot a dátum JDate osztályban. Először, meg kell létrehozni. JDate objektum hozható létre két kép között. Az egyik - egy tipikus természetes módszer, hogy könnyen teremt új példány:

Ön is létrehozhat olyan példányt meghatározott JDate osztály statikus módszer:

Nincs különbség a két módszer között nem olyan JDate :: getInstance egyszerűen létrehoz egy új példányt az osztály JDate mint az első módszer látható.

Másik lehetőség, hogy egyszerűen távolítsa el az aktuális dátumot (a JDate osztály objektum) egy alkalmazásból

Az osztály konstruktora JDate (és statikus módszer gedInstance), hogy két választható paraméterek: bármely időpontban string formázás és néhány időzónát. Elmulasztása átviteléhez dátum húr létre egy objektumot JDate osztályt az aktuális dátum és idő, míg nem továbbítja az időzóna lehetővé teszi a létesítmény használatához JDate időzóna van beállítva, az alapértelmezett.

Az első érv, ha azok, csak egy karakterlánc, amely beszerezhető a natív kivitelező PHP DateTime. Például:

Ideiglenes példája dátum formátumok

JFactory :: getDate () kap egy JDate objektumot, és mi majd tegye a JDate toFormat funkció

A „toFormat” API Joomla 3.3 funkció változott „formátum”, úgy, hogy a fenti példa legyen:

Funkció: toISO8601 (boolean $ helyi = false): string

Mi meg funkció param előtt „false”, majd az „igazi” (felhasználói időzóna beállítása „America / New_York”), megkapjuk:

Kapcsolódó cikkek